This EC11 rotary encoder gives you precise digital input for your electronics projects. It combines 360-degree rotation with a push-button in one part. Unlike a potentiometer that outputs a changing analog voltage, this incremental encoder sends digital pulses. This works well for menu navigation or setting adjustments. Features and Benefits
- 20 detents per rotation - Each click gives you tactile feedback. You can make exact adjustments without looking.
- Integrated push-button switch - This adds a second function, like 'select' or 'mute'. It saves space and wiring.
- Multiple shaft options - It comes in 15mm or 20mm lengths. Half or plum blossom shaft types fit different knobs and enclosures.
- Standard 5-pin layout - The EC11 rotary encoder connects directly to microcontrollers. This makes it easy to use in Arduino projects. Applications
- Audio equipment - Use it as a digital volume control knob or menu selector in DIY amplifiers and synthesizers.
- User interfaces - It's a good choice for navigating menus, changing settings on an LCD, or controlling parameters in custom devices.
- Motor control - It provides fine-tuned speed or position control for stepper and servo motors in robotics and automation.

Voltage Rating: Below 50Vac or 75Vdc. Encoder Type: Half / Plum Blossom Shaft. Function: Digital Potentiom with Switch. Handle Length: 15mm, 20mm. Model: EC11. Pin Configuration: 5-pin. Product Type: Rotary Encoder. Shaft Length: 15mm / 20mm. Operating Voltage (EU LVD): Below 50Vac or 75Vdc. Operating Temperature Range: -30°C to +80°C. Storage Temperature Range: -40°C to +85°C. Operating Current: 10mA. Switch Rating: 12VDC, 50mA. Contact Resistance: 100mΩ max. Detent Torque: 5-15 mN·m. Encoder Type: EC11. Functionality: Digital Potentiometer with Switch. Insulation Resistance: 100MΩ min at 250VDC. Number of Pins: 5-pin. Product Type: Rotary Encoder. Rotational Life: 30,000 cycles (typical). Shaft Type: Half / Plum Blossom.
